For the dpi do u make it anymore then 300/600? If you do, that is pointless, because there is a 98% chance that any printer you are printing on is not higher then 300/600dpi. If you make it higher, you are just wasting pixels, and space on your computer. When you print a 4000dpi document on a 300dpi printer, your computer just automatically takes away an extra pixel here and there and reduces it to 300dpi. |
I use 360 by 360 dpi (which is the resolution of my printer) for images in photoshop. I've never had a problem printing graphics, text, etc. Always comes out nice and clean and crisp. I'm guessing that with Illustrator, the computer just converts your image to a bitmap image before it sends it to the printer anyway, but there shouldn't be too much of a difference in quality. The fidelity lost when applying certain filters to a bitmap image is the only concern I can think of... ex: if you start with a 360x360 dpi image and apply glass or ripples or other distortion to it, parts of it can get blocky if they get zoomed in too much. Most of the more common effects that I use (blur, lighting, glows and such) make up for the lost fidelity of the bitmap image with the averaging used by the algorithm in the effect. Blurring or putting glows around a bitmap image doesn't amplify the blockiness, whereas stretching, distorting, or zooming can.

As soon as you type a letter, or draw a line in photoshop, its a bitmap graphic. Zoom in to the max on a letter in illustrator, then zoom in on a letter in photoshop. That will help you to understand how it works. |
From the photoshop help file:
"You cannot use the painting tools or filters on layers that contain vector data (such as type layers, shape layers, and vector masks) and generated data (such as fill layers). However, you can rasterize these layers to convert their contents into a flat, raster image."
So basically, text, shapes, etc is vector data, but on the screen, photoshop displays the bitmapped approximation that will be created once the layer is rasterized. For example, if you create an ellipse in photoshop, it will be pixelly if zoomed in, but will display the perfect resolution at 100%, and retain this resolution when rasterized. If you stretch the ellipse, you don't amplify the blockiness because it hasn't been rasterized yet. However, if you rasterize the ellipse and THEN stretch it, you create a pixelly mess.
